Antoniades Patriarchal Edition (1904/12)
νυν δε ζητειτε 5719 με αποκτειναι 5658 ανθρωπον ος την αληθειαν υμιν λελαληκα 5758 ην ηκουσα 5656 παρα του θεου τουτο αβρααμ ουκ εποιησεν 5656
Textus Receptus (Beza, 1598)
νυν δε ζητειτε με αποκτειναι ανθρωπον ος την αληθειαν υμιν λελαληκα ην ηκουσα παρα του θεου τουτο αβρααμ ουκ εποιησεν
Berean Greek Bible (2016)
δὲ νῦν ζητεῖτέ ἀποκτεῖναι, με ἄνθρωπον ὃς λελάληκα, ὑμῖν τὴν ἀλήθειαν ἣν ἤκουσα παρὰ τοῦ Θεοῦ· Ἀβραὰμ οὐκ ἐποίησεν. τοῦτο
Byzantine/Majority Text (2000)
νυν δε ζητειτε με αποκτειναι ανθρωπον ος την αληθειαν υμιν λελαληκα ην ηκουσα παρα του θεου τουτο αβρααμ ουκ εποιησεν
Byzantine/Majority Text
νυν δε ζητειτε 5719 με αποκτειναι 5658 ανθρωπον ος την αληθειαν υμιν λελαληκα 5758 ην ηκουσα 5656 παρα του θεου τουτο αβρααμ ουκ εποιησεν 5656
Textus Receptus (Elzevir, 1624)
νυν 5719 δε ζητειτε με 5658 αποκτειναι ανθρωπον 5758 ος την αληθειαν υμιν λελαληκα ην 5656 ηκουσα παρα του θεου τουτο αβρααμ ουκ εποιησεν
Neste-Aland 26
νῦν δὲ ζητεῖτέ 5719 με ἀποκτεῖναι 5658 ἄνθρωπον ὃς τὴν ἀλήθειαν ὑμῖν λελάληκα 5758 ἣν ἤκουσα 5656 παρὰ τοῦ θεοῦ τοῦτο Ἀβραὰμ οὐκ ἐποίησεν 5656
SBL Greek New Testament (2010)
νῦν δὲ ζητεῖτέ με ἀποκτεῖναι ἄνθρωπον ὃς τὴν ἀλήθειαν ὑμῖν λελάληκα ἣν ἤκουσα παρὰ τοῦ θεοῦ τοῦτο Ἀβραὰμ οὐκ ἐποίησεν
Textus Receptus (Schrivener, 1894)
νυν δε ζητειτε με αποκτειναι ανθρωπον ος την αληθειαν υμιν λελαληκα ην ηκουσα παρα του θεου τουτο αβρααμ ουκ εποιησεν
Textus Receptus (Stephanus, 1550)
νυν δε ζητειτε με αποκτειναι ανθρωπον ος την αληθειαν υμιν λελαληκα ην ηκουσα παρα του θεου τουτο αβρααμ ουκ εποιησεν
Tischendorf 8th Edition (1869/72)
νῦν δὲ ζητεῖτέ με ἀποκτεῖναι ἄνθρωπον ὃς τὴν ἀλήθειαν ὑμῖν λελάληκα ἣν ἤκουσα παρὰ τοῦ θεοῦ τοῦτο Ἀβραὰμ οὐκ ἐποίησεν
Textus Receptus (1550/1894)
νῦν δὲ ζητεῖτέ 5719 με ἀποκτεῖναι 5658 ἄνθρωπον ὃς τὴν ἀλήθειαν ὑμῖν λελάληκα 5758 ἣν ἤκουσα 5656 παρὰ τοῦ θεοῦ τοῦτο ἀβραὰμ οὐκ ἐποίησεν 5656
Westcott / Hort, UBS4
νυν δε ζητειτε 5719 με αποκτειναι 5658 ανθρωπον ος την αληθειαν υμιν λελαληκα 5758 ην ηκουσα 5656 παρα του θεου τουτο αβρααμ ουκ εποιησεν 5656
Berean Study Bible
But now you are trying to kill Me, a man who has told you the truth that I heard from - God. Abraham never did such a thing.
